Lab Scaling & Research Capacity Enablement

Project Overview

Led the scaling and organization of applied research labs to support increased project volume, shared equipment usage, and parallel team workflows. Reorganized lab layouts, standardized equipment placement, and aligned infrastructure with operational demand to enable more concurrent research activity without compromising safety or reliability.

The Challenge

Growing research demand created congestion across lab spaces, equipment access, and workflows. Disorganized layouts and inconsistent standards limited throughput, increased setup time, and made it difficult to support multiple projects simultaneously within shared environments.

Approach

Assessed existing lab layouts, equipment utilization, and workflow constraints to identify bottlenecks. Reorganized spaces to improve flow, accessibility, and safety while standardizing equipment placement and storage. Coordinated equipment additions and upgrades to align with capacity needs, integrating changes into SOPs and training systems to ensure sustainable adoption.
